Abstract
The utility model relates to a bare copper wire cleaning water filter device, which is formed by a casing, a filter element, an upper end cap and a lower end cap. The filter element is made of high molecular materials and arranged inside the casing, a filtrate cavity is disposed in the middle of the filter element, and two ends of the casing and the filter element are sealed by the upper end cap and the lower end cap; a water inlet and a water outlet arranged on the casing are communicated with a cavity of the casing; and a water inlet and a water outlet arranged on one end cap are communicated with the filtrate cavity in the middle of the filter element. By adopting the filter element made of high molecular materials, the filter device has the advantages of good copper powder filtering effect, capability of reducing copper powder precipitation in cleaning water and increasing quality of enameled wire products, simple structure and convenient disassembly and cleaning.

Background technology
Present known high speed enamelling machine is when producing, bare copper wire is after online wire drawing, need through the water matting, just can enter next procedure to remove bare copper wire surface copper powder, because rinse water recycles, prolongation along with the time, having a large amount of copper powders in the rinse water separates out, if untimely removing, copper powder in the rinse water can be adsorbed on the bare copper wire surface, has influence on normally carrying out of enamelled wire paint operation, causes enamel-covered wire to produce the lacquer knurl, numb skin surface is bad, even have influence on the paint film tack of enamel-covered wire, directly influence product quality.The filter type of present common employing is to adopt filter paper to make the filter media rinse water, because the filter paper aperture is bigger, and the rinse water flow velocity is little, causes filter effect bad, still has copper powder to separate out in the rinse water after the filtration, and product quality has been caused influence.

The specific embodiment
As shown in Figure 1 and Figure 2, housing 5 is a tube structure with crossing filter core 6, crossing filter core is made by polypropylene material, the aperture of its filter opening is at 5~10 mu m ranges, upper and lower end cap 2,10 inboards have with housing 5 and cross the annular groove 12,11 that filter core 6 end faces cooperate, the centre of upper and lower end cap 2,10 has screw, by fastening bolt 1 housing 5 and mistake filter core 6 is fixed between the upper and lower end cap 2,10.Have two intake-outlets 3 and 4 on the upper end cover 2, wherein, an intake-outlet 3 communicates with the housing inner chamber 7 in mistake filter core 6 outsides, and another intake-outlet 4 communicates with the filtrate chamber 8 of crossing filter core 6 centres.
Cross the location of filter core 6 for convenience, upper and lower end cap 2,10 inboards are provided with the annular protrusion 9 that can embed in the filter core 6.
During use, rinse water is transported to the housing inner chamber 7 from intake-outlet 3 by pump, has been in the middle filtrate chamber 8 of filter core by crossing to enter after filter core 6 filters, and is discharged by intake-outlet 4 again, and copper powder is deposited in the housing inner chamber 7.Perhaps be transported in the filtrate chamber 8 of filter core by intake-outlet 4, and entered into housing inner chamber 7 by crossing after filter core 6 filters, and discharged by intake-outlet 3, copper powder was deposited in the filtrate chamber 8 of filter core.When need cleaning, only need unload fastening bolt 1, can unload bottom end cover 10 and housing 5, cross filter core 6, and upper end cover 2 is connected and need not on the pipe blow-through to unload, and cleans easily.
